Case Summary: SLP(C) No. 21662/2004 Pardip Singh Kaleka filed a Special Leave Petition before the Supreme Court challenging a High Court of Punjab & Haryana judgment dated 17/09/2004. After hearing counsel on 01/11/2004, a bench comprising Justices S.N. Variava and H.K. Sema found no reason to interfere with the lower court's decision. The petition was dismissed.
